A cryptogamous plant of a cellular structure, with distinct stem and simple leaves. The fruit is a small capsule usually opening by an apical lid, and so discharging the spores. There are many species, collectively termed Musci, growing on the earth, on rocks, and trunks of trees, etc., and a few in running water.
(Mobile Submarine Simulator) - A torpedo-like device which can be used as either a target during training or as a decoy in combat. When fired from a torpedo tube, it emulates the acoustic signature of a submarine.

Agate Moss agate (also called Mocha stone in Britain and the USA) is a green variety of agate. It is chalcedony that has dendritic (tree-like) inclusions of green (red or black) hornblende. The inclusions often form beautiful patterns. Green moss agate is found in India, and some other locations.

Metropolitan open space system. A planned network to ensure open spaces in cities and towns for things like conservation, agriculture, and recreational and cultural enjoyment. Also called "MOSS".
